Most Common Japanese Words and Phrases30
Learning Japanese can be a rewarding experience, and one of the best ways to get started is by familiarizing yourself with the most common Japanese words and phrases. These words and phrases will form the foundation of your Japanese vocabulary, and they will help you to communicate effectively in basic situations.
Here is a list of the 100 most common Japanese words:
私は (watashi) - I
あなた (anata) - you
は (wa) - topic marker
が (ga) - subject marker
の (no) - possessive marker
に (ni) - to, at, in
で (de) - at, in, by
を (o) - direct object marker
へ (e) - to
から (kara) - from
まで (made) - to, until
と (to) - and
や (ya) - or
が (ga) - but
しかし (shikashi) - but
でも (demo) - but
だから (dakara) - because
なぜ (naze) - why
どうして (doushite) - why
どうやって (doushite) - how
どちら (dochira) - which
どちらか (dochiraka) - which one
どちらでも (dochirademo) - either one
どちらでもいい (dochirademoii) - either one is fine
どっち (docchi) - which
どっちか (docchika) - which one
どっちでも (docchidemo) - either one
どっちでもいい (docchidemoii) - either one is fine
だれ (dare) - who
だれか (dareka) - someone
だれでも (daredemo) - anyone
だれでもいい (daredemoii) - anyone is fine
なに (nani) - what
なにか (nanika) - something
なんでも (nanデモ) - anything
なんでもい (nanデモii) - anything is fine
いつ (itsu) - when
いつごろ (itsugoro) - around when
いつまで (itsumade) - until when
いつから (itsukara) - from when
どこ (doko) - where
どこで (dokode) - where
どこまで (dokomade) - to where
どこから (dokokara) - from where
どうやって (doushite) - how
どのように (dounniyoute) - how
なぜ (naze) - why
どうして (doushite) - why
いくら (ikura) - how much
いく (iku) - how many
いくつか (ikutsuka) - how many
いくつ (ikutsu) - how many
はい (hai) - yes
いいえ (iie) - no
わかりました (わかりました) - I understand
わかりません (わかりません) - I don't understand
お願いします (onegaishimasu) - please
ありがとうございます (arigatougozaimasu) - thank you
どうも (どうも) - thank you
すみません (sumimasen) - excuse me
ごめんなさい (gomennasai) - I'm sorry
お早うございます (ohayougozaimasu) - good morning
こんにちは (konnichiwa) - hello
こんばんは (konbanwa) - good evening
さようなら (sayounara) - goodbye
